flavedo | in Penicillium digitatum non-infected areas, the actvities of superoxide dismutase, EC 1.15.1.1, catalase, EC 1.11.1.6, ascorbate peroxidase, EC 1.11.1.11, and glutathione reductase, EC 1.6.4.2, as well as soluble and insoluble peroxidase, EC 1.11.1.7, and phenylalanine ammonia-lyase, EC 4.3.1.24 are higher in flavedo than in alvedo. Upon infection, phenylalanine ammonia-lyase activity and transcript level in flavedo increases, but Penicillium digitatum can suppress this defencse response | Citrus sinensis | - |
